电力调度生产管理信息系统的工作流系统

2018-01-24 17:08王春宇
通信电源技术 2018年8期
关键词:结点分支逻辑

王春宇

(内蒙古电力(集团)有限责任公司薛家湾供电局,内蒙古 鄂尔多斯 010300)

0 引 言

随着我国经济与科技的高速发展,城市电力体系逐渐完善,电力调度系统也日益丰富。在科技发达城市,具有地方特色的电力生产调度体系很好地促进了城市的基础设施建设,成为当地的发展标志之一。随着国内城市现代化建设进程的不断加快与电力调度管理信息的不断完善,同时为适应电力服务要求,管理体系中电力管理工作流系统逐渐增多[1]。电力调度因素的变化提升了我国处理电力调度生产管理信息系统的能力,同时电力调度的改善也促进了电力控制系统的优化。然而,电力控制技术水平的提高并没有彻底解决电力控制方面的所有问题,难以保证电力调度生产管理信息系统的绝对安全,之前发生过的电力生产信息泄露事故仍然在发生,对国民的生命财产安全依然构成威胁。分析大量事故发现,多数电力调度管理信息外漏是由于控制电力调度的工作流系统存在安全漏洞,因此,为避免信息再次泄露,需要深入研究电力调度管理信息系统的工作流施工技术,确保电力调度系统的稳定安全,相关工作机构必须具备强烈的责任意识,为电力系统用户的人身财产安全负责。

1 工作流概念

在多变的世界经济环境下,工作流具有高效灵活的特点,在高科技产品中应用广泛,尤其是在高科技产业的办公自动化与智能控制领域。随着网络的高速发展,在开放的网络环境下,发达的技术得到中小企业的青睐,在生产中应用较为频繁。在生产程序自动运行过程中,工作流是在动态模式下被开发者固定的。因此,以满足使用者需求为目标,开展将动态模型固定在产品中的相关研究具有重要的作用和现实意义。

工作流在产业应用中需要克服单一的系统控制模式,它会在信息管理系统的程序自动化、智能控制、程序运行以及生产处理方面取得新的突破,促进系统的升级。工作就是作为多个命令集合在一起的单一子程序活动,也就是多个相关程序之间的应用活动关系。

起初,工作流由技术人员操作,信息流转效率较慢,手工操作浪费了大量人力资源。参与者会被要求在某个流程运行过程中先申请流程,之后再交由其他参与人员批阅审查,建立相应的目标,接着批阅审查补充相应的流程内容,方可允许把流程文件转交至下一环节进行批改审核,最后被执行审批通过。工作效率异常低下,而且在固定的人工操作下工作流有很多缺陷,如在监控任务工作流程方面,只能依靠人工检查处理,若检查不及时,会造成损失,而且流程进度的快慢、时间长短的把握以及成本的预算支出皆无法控制。

2 工作流的技术原理

2.1 流程编辑工具

技术人员在执行操作时,只需对相应的板块进行简单的点击拖拽,便可按照要求操作相应的板块功能,包括工作流模板与使程序流程图形模块化等,同时为给用户提供更简洁方便的操作体验,可根据具体要求对流程进行相应的修改和简化。

2.2 工作流引擎

引擎是工作流的核心,对维管理信息系统的运行起着至关重要的作用,决定着系统的运行快慢和性能质量,同时引擎的性能质量会影响工作流的稳定和安全。工作流引擎由如下部分构成[2]:(1)引擎发动内核,与内部数据结构和逻辑相关,如流程顺序和节点方向定义;(2)流程运行数据接入口,主要通过接入外部设备对引擎内部数据进行逻辑方面的访问,访问内容包括流程实例和相关数据;(3)设备扩展接口,接入指令包括任务指定和处理问题组件,可为流程提供便捷高效的服务;(4)服务处理接口层,主要用以为引擎提供对外的服务。

2.3 管理机制

管理机制主要指对工作流的运行过程进行有效及时的监控,快速准确查询需要的信息,并对产生的问题进行修正和编辑处理。它在工作流的运行问题处理过程中起着最重要的作用,意义十分重大。利用管理机制的编辑功能,可对原有流程进行适当添加,删除多余信息,也可对管理人员的工作职责进行合理高效分配,做到人尽其用。流程的基本初始信息可以分为开始、一般、审核和结束四种,任务相互独立,彼此不产生干扰,由单一的媒介连接,而所有信息包括任务的名称、ID地址、执行方式的选择和相应的处理顺序。用户还可以利用工作流强大的信息图形化功能,实现多个独立路由之间的点击拖拽,参照流程顺序和重要性最终确定系统逻辑关系和结构构成。

2.3.1 聚合逻辑

聚合逻辑通常指在程序循环流转过程中多个分支汇聚在一个节点,具有并行聚合和串行聚合两种不同类型。程序在并行聚合时,流程由开始、活动与结束构成,在聚合处结点聚合完成且所有分支完成流转运行后,程序方开始流转[3],流程会在第一个结点处向多个不同方向蔓延,产生多个独立分支,各分支最后汇聚到同一结点,只有在所有分支都独立完成任务后,下一个结点方能正常流转运行。而在流程处于串行聚合状态时,在聚合处结点之前的任意一个任务完成之后,流程都可以顺序流转,比如流程在开始的第1个结点处产生3个顺序分支,最后汇聚到相同结点,3个顺序分支只要其中一个完成任务,下面的结点便可正常流转。

2.3.2 分支逻辑

分支逻辑主要指在程序运行流转到某一节点时,可依照预先设定的逻辑开展分析,采用合理方式流转至下一结点。分支逻辑可分为并行和串行。当工作流运行并行分支时,具体流程包括开始、计算解决和结束。在流程运行通过结点时,多个流程会同时启动,即一开始有多个分支,最后汇聚到同一结点时,流程结束,而活动运行到任意一节点时,多个活动并行启动。在流程处于串行分支状态时,系统将结合流转顺序条件对各个分支进行处理判断,分析选择最适宜的线路。

2.3.3 监控工具

监控工具主要用来监视任务流转过程与逻辑分析过程,可分析所有流程的走向状况,及时发现错误并进行修复。在操作过程中,若因用户操作失误导致流程逻辑混乱,一般需要终止流程运行,更换操作人员。

3 电力调度生产管理信息系统的工作流系统中存在的问题

3.1 电能计量自动化施工设备的操作缺乏规范

当前,电力行业内的设备缺乏统一的标准,产品的型号和规格不够齐全,导致在施工中,电厂无法对设备数据进行统一的记录,在设备材料采购时缺乏准确的数据,与现实施工的数据不符,拉低了施工的总体质量。

3.2 电网管理水平不足

部分企业盲目追求经济效益,电能计量自动化设施的安装和管理往往不达标。设计人员会要求客户选择自己指定的施工单位,在安装前,未对各项方案和设计进行仔细的考察,而只是选择利益最大化的方案,导致机电安装完成后,无法进行及时详细的安装统计。此外,部分安装单位未能与时俱进,在电能计量自动化安装和管理方面依旧没有改革创新,信息处理不及时,部分单位对电能计量自动化安装管理条例也缺乏足够的认知,安装单位和电网公司之间的交涉存在许多问题。

4 工作流系统的实现功能

4.1 负荷管理

负荷管理系统主要用来控制负荷施加的计量点,并在控制的同时检测不同时间的状况。负荷管理系统由负荷计量装置、电量采集装置、电源装置和信息传输通道构成,可用于检查电网安全情况,检验是否存在线损,并将检测到的线损状况分析上传,及时处理。

4.2 电能计量遥测系统

电能计量遥测系统负责发电厂与变电站的电量采集装置的检测、电厂的主站系统的检测、传输管道系统的检测、计量设备的检测以及对供电电源的检测。电能计量遥感系统可用以监测计量点的运行状态,基本每半个小时到一个小时进行一次测量[4]。

5 电力调度生产管理信息系统的工作流系统的具体执行

5.1 工作流建模

(1)活动定义。具体业务应该映射到具体的活动,活动之间应具备对应的关系,处理和协调好各个活动之间的关系,需要对活动作出明确的定义。

(2)角色和权限定义。工作流的具体执行是一种流水线式的审查模式,需要对有关的角色和对应的岗位人员进行明确定义,使其各司其职,开展修理活动工作需要项目主要负责人、不同的部门主管、安全管理人员、技术管理人员以及分管领导等不同岗位人员执行特定操作的任务,并且这些不同的任务将在工作流引擎中以逻辑流程和权限控制形式输出。

(3)控制节点。修理业务可按照时间顺序划分对应的节点,包括任务开工日期、执行日期、回装调试日期以及成果任务验收日期等,通过对系统不同时期的有效控制,工作流引擎可及时提醒用户执行特定任务。

(4)过程建模。工作流的具体建模包括过程模型、数据模型和资源建模。

5.2 运行控制与交互

工作流体系属于业务流程自动流转执行的程序化体系,不同角色执行不同的任务,而工作任务信息流是不同部门不同岗位协调配合的关键所在,用户通过手机和门户等终端设备及时了解电脑为自己安排的待办任务,控制和掌握任务的进度和项目状态。

6 结 论

近年来,我国社会经济高速发展,先进电气化设备已出现在人民生活之中。要求对这些电气设备的更新换代具有一定认知和了解。当前所使用的电力调度系统还只是针对普通的设备,普及率并不高,相关人员应加大对电力调度管理信息系统中工作流的研究力度,促进我国电力调度的进一步发展。

猜你喜欢
结点分支逻辑
刑事印证证明准确达成的逻辑反思
一类离散时间反馈控制系统Hopf分支研究
LEACH 算法应用于矿井无线通信的路由算法研究
软件多分支开发代码漏合问题及解决途径①
逻辑
基于八数码问题的搜索算法的研究
创新的逻辑
巧分支与枝
女人买买买的神逻辑
硕果累累